WebEarly mobility can be performed by any part of the interdisciplinary team including nurses, physical therapists, occupational therapists, or physicians. It consists of activities from passive range of motion to ambulation. The level of activity for each patient can be determined by the patient’s RASS score. The following is the early mobility ... Early Progressive Mobility- Letting Go of Bedrest Author: Jacqueline Clapp BSN, RN; Holly Leighton BSN, RN; Kimberly McLaughlin BSN, RN; and Bridget Toy BSN, RN Websociated complications such as falls and pressure ulcers. Early mobilization, on the other hand, has been shown to prevent functional decline and hospital-associated complications. However, currently no evidence-based guidelines exist with regard to an early mobilization protocol for the medical-surgical inpatient population.
